Why are fence posts failing in my Downtown Pendergrass yard?
Posts fail when footings are not set below the 12-inch frost line. Frost heave in Pendergrass lifts shallow footings, cracking posts. IRC Section R403.1.4 requires footings to extend a minimum of 12 inches below grade to resist this uplift force. Every post must meet this standard for structural stability.
How high can I build my fence on my property line?
Pendergrass zoning limits are 4 feet in front yards and 8 feet in rear/side yards, with a 0-foot setback allowed. A critical exception is the 'sight triangle' for corner lots. Near I-85, you must keep the triangle clear of obstructions over 3 feet high for driver visibility. Always verify your lot lines with a survey before building on the boundary.

What is the best fence material for Pendergrass soil and pests?
With moderate soil corrosivity and moderate-to-heavy termite risk, material compatibility is key. Pressure-treated pine posts must use ground-contact rated preservative. For metal, use hot-dip galvanized or aluminum fasteners to prevent rust streaks. Avoid untreated wood in direct soil contact, as it invites subterranean termite colonies common in this area.

Will my fence survive a storm with Pendergrass's 115 MPH wind rating?
Only if engineered for the V-ult wind speed. A 115 MPH ultimate design wind speed (per ASCE 7-22) dictates post spacing, concrete footing size, and bracket strength. Standard 8-foot panel spacing often fails. We calculate spacing based on fence height and exposure to survive peak storm season gusts, especially near open fields.
Can I have a smart gate for my pool area?
Yes, if it integrates with ISPSC 2018 pool code. The gate must self-close and self-latch to a minimum 48-inch height. In 2026, you can add IoT sensors to monitor latch status, creating an audit trail. This tech integration meets Georgia liability standards by proving the gate was secured, which is crucial for insurance.
